LeCuvier Posted January 14, 2020 Share Posted January 14, 2020 The key combination Alt+Y (or Alt+Z on a QWERTZ keyboard) works in missions, but not in the Mission Editor. In ME I have to use Alt+Z (or Alt+Y on a QWERTZ keyboard) to cycle through coordinate display formats. I have checked the bindings for all modules, and Alt+Z (or Alt+Y on a QWERTZ keyboard) is always bound to "Time decelerate". I have tried with QWERTZ and QWERTY keyboards, no difference. I know from some other people that they do not have the issue, but I might not be the only one. I see this behaviour in both OB and Stable.
